Boniface Mwangi: Fearless Activism and Unconventional Methods

Boniface Mwangi is renowned for his fearless approach to activism, marked by unconventional methods aimed at sparking societal change. His efforts have centered around organizing protests, creating impactful art installations, and staging public demonstrations. These actions are all geared towards shedding light on critical issues such as corruption, impunity, and failures in governance within Kenya.

Throughout his career, Mwangi has stood out for his unwavering commitment to challenging the status quo. His initiatives have not only garnered attention but have also sparked national conversations and brought attention to issues that affect everyday Kenyans.

Beyond his activism, Boniface Mwangi finds strength in his family. He is married to Njeri Mwangi, and their partnership has been a cornerstone of his journey. Together, they have nurtured a family environment that supports his endeavors, providing a stable foundation amidst the challenges he faces.

Mwangi's activism has often led to personal risks and confrontations, yet his resilience and determination remain undeterred. His family, including his three children, stands as a testament to his dedication and serves as a source of inspiration in his ongoing fight for justice and accountability.
